| 20120098665 | THEFT DETERRENT DEVICE - A theft deterrent device includes a carrier having a pivotally mounted pin and an alarm tag for receiving the pin to secure the carrier and alarm tag together when secured on an item of merchandise by an adhesive pad on the carrier. Spaced electrical contacts within the alarm tag receive the pin therebetween to complete an electrical path to close an electrical circuit which turns the device on. The security device is configured to sound an onboard alarm in response to prying of the carrier from the alarm tag or cutting of the pin of the carrier, or if an EAS tag receives a wireless signal from a security gate. The carrier remains on the purchased merchandise for subsequent disposal after removal of the alarm tag from the carrier by the use of a magnetic key to unlock a locking mechanism which engages the pin. | 04-26-2012 |

| 20120085134 | ADJUSTABLE CABLE SECURITY DEVICE - A security device is provided herein, the security device being structured for secure attachment to an object. The security device which comprises a housing, locking assembly, and cable, may also carry an alarm system for increased security. The locking assembly locks the cable at a desired length to secure an object. In one embodiment, a ratchet mechanism uses a spool that collects the cable when the ratchet is rotated, such that the cable tightens around the object to secure it. The ratchet mechanism, even when locked, still allows the cable to be tightened. In other embodiments of the security device a slide grip or pressing feature can be moved or pushed to engage a clamp feature, thereby pinching the cable in place. The cable may be comprised of two separate cables combined with sheathing for increased protection and insulation. | 04-12-2012 |

| 20110259991 | TENSION REDUCER FOR CABLE WRAP SECURITY DEVICE - A security device includes a housing containing a ratchet mechanism and a rotatable spool for storing a plurality of cable loops which extend outwardly from a plurality of openings formed in the housing and wrapped around the sides of a box-like object. A collar is mounted on the bottom of the housing and has openings adjacent each of the housing opening requiring the cable loops to abruptly change direction after exiting the housing and passing either beneath or above the collar before extending along the secured object. This abrupt change of direction reduces the amount of force which are exerted on the cable loops from being transmitted onto the ratchet mechanism. In alternate embodiments, adjacent cable loops pass through one or a pair of rings which cause a change of direction in the cable loops to reduce the transmission of forces onto the ratchet mechanism. | 10-27-2011 |

| 20110084814 | SECURITY TAG UTILIZING RFID REFLECTIVITY MODE POWER RATIONING - An RFID security tag which changes its reflectivity after receiving an interrogation signal is provided. The RFID security tag changes its reflectivity so that it becomes transparent to RF power of the RFID reader interrogation signal once the RFID security tag responds, thereby permitting surrounding RFID security tags to absorb the interrogation signal and to respond thereto. These surrounding RFID security tags then, in turn, change their reflectivity so that RFID security tags surrounding that second set of RFID security tags can absorb the interrogation signal and can also respond thereto. In this manner, a large plurality of RFID security tags, such as those associated with merchandise loaded on a palette, can be interrogated accurately. | 04-14-2011 |

| 20100060424 | Range Extension and Multiple Access in Modulated Backscatter Systems - One or more readers transmit radio frequency (RF) beacons to be electronically reflected by tags. Data transmitted via modulated backscatter from radio frequency identification (RFID) tags is encoded so as to permit reliable demodulation of simultaneous transmissions from multiple tags. This includes the use of spreading sequences as in direct sequence spread spectrum, where the spreading sequences may be a function of the tag ID, or may be randomly chosen. Backscattered signals from multiple tags may be detected using well-known receiver techniques for code division multiple access (CDMA) systems. Readers may be equipped with transmit and/or receive antenna arrays. A receive antenna array permits a reader to estimate directions of arrival for received signals, as well as to enhance range by performing receive beamforming. | 03-11-2010 |

| 20090146818 | RESONANT TAG WITH REINFORCED DEACTIVATION DIMPLE - A resonant circuit for use with a radio-wave detection system for the prevention of shoplifting or the like, which is formed on a flexible substrate and has a coil and capacitor circuit whereby the capacitor has an indented area in the dielectric of the capacitor to promote disablement of the circuit when exposed to a strong electromagnetic field. Upon exposure to a strong electromagnetic field, an electrical short forms across the dielectric of capacitor in the indented area. Because the short is fragile and can be opened by flexure of the circuit, an island of reinforcing material is formed in the indented area, such that when the substrate is flexed, the indented area remains rigid to protect the short. The indented area can be further stress-relieved by introducing a gap in the conductors forming the capacitor plates. | 06-11-2009 |

| 20090058757 | WASH DESTRUCTIBLE RESONANT TAG - A resonant tag for use with a radio-wave detection system for the prevention of shoplifting or the like, which has a coil and capacitor circuit formed on opposite sides of an extremely thin substrate of a biaxially-oriented polypropylene, with one of the capacitor plates formed on one side of the substrate and the coil and other capacitor plate formed on the other side of the substrate, and paper layers on both sides of the tag, whereby the circuit is destroyed when the tag is washed in water or dry cleaned. | 03-05-2009 |
